Jonah
('/dZ//oU/n/@/ )

noun (n)

  • (Old Testament) Jonah did not wish to become a prophet so God caused a great storm to throw him overboard from a ship; he was saved by being swallowed by a whale that vomited him out onto dry land(noun.person)
    source: wordnet30
  • a person believed to bring bad luck to those around him(noun.person)

  • a book in the Old Testament that tells the story of Jonah and the whale(noun.communication)

  • The Hebrew prophet, who was cast overboard as one who endangered the ship; hence, any person whose presence is unpropitious.(noun)
